What happened
Vance Boelter, the man who assassinated former Minnesota House Speaker Melissa Hortman (D) and her husband at their home last summer, was sentenced on Thursday to two life terms plus 40 years in prison. Boelter, 59, who also shot and critically injured state Sen. John A. Hoffman (D) and his wife, pleaded guilty last month to federal charges “so federal prosecutors would not seek the death penalty,” said The Associated Press.
